Navigating the E1527-21 ASTM transition: Expert insights & perspectives

In November 2021, the American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M) Committee on Environmental Assessment, Risk Management and Corrective Action approved a new standard, E1527-21, for conducting Phase I Environmental Site Assessments (ESAs), modifying the earlier version, E1527-13. The revisions provide clarification and guidance on various aspects of conducting Phase I ESAs, including historical research, documentation, REC determinations, shelf life and the consideration of emerging contaminants. The industry is in an important “grace period” from now until the U.S. EPA recognizes E1527-21 as AAI-compliant.
